Cops Arrest Man Suspected in String of Massage Parlor Rapes

By Aidan Gardiner | October 22, 2012 11:49am

FLUSHING — A 40-year-old Queens man has been arrested for a string of sexual assaults and robberies in several massage parlors, authorities said.

Zhordrack Blodywon was arrested by Nassau County police Saturday after he fled a Long Island massage parlor when employees recognized him from police reports as the suspect in a series of crimes at several city parlors.

When cops finally located the bus Blodywon had fled in, they found him carrying a hunting knife and a BB gun, police said.

Blodywon is believed to have sexually assaulted a 55-year-old woman in a business on Union Street in Flushing, Queens, about 11:00 p.m. Wednesday, NYPD officials said.

On Saturday, at about 1:00 a.m., police believe he stole two cell phones at gunpoint from the Butterfly Massage Parlor, which is just a few doors down from the Union Square attack.

Blodywon then entered the Long Island massage parlor some 12 hours later, and was later arrested.

Police also believe Blodywon beat a 41-year-old woman unconscious and then raped her in the Body Work massage parlor near Washington Square in Manhattan about 10:00 p.m. on Aug. 17.

Blodywon has been charged for the Saturday robbery and the Wednesday rape, but police said the Aug. 17 assault remains under investigation.
